Description

Excerpt from A Summer's Day at Hampton Court: Being a Guide to the Palace and Gardens; With an Illustrative Catalogue of the Pictures According to the New Arrangement, Including Those in the Apartments Recently Opened to the Public Your Lordship in this instance has achieved an object always deemed important by all legislators, by adding to the sum of human enjoyment, and doing what must eventually tend to refine the manners, and raise a taste for higher Objects of pursuit among the working-classes of the community. The claims of this little volume are not of a very high order. Should its contents, however, in any degree tend to interest and improve a class for which it was more particularly designed, I shall feel that I have been instrumental in furthering your Lordship's wishes, and that the task has not been undertaken in vain.
